The Eastern Caribbean's dedicated environmental-management master's, run by the Centre for Resource Management and Environmental Studies at UWI Cave Hill: a taught, interdisciplinary MSc built explicitly for Caribbean sustainable development, delivered in about 14 months — ten months of core and specialization coursework plus a four-month research project. Three university-wide cores, four CERMES cores, and specialization streams (with a flexible non-specialization option).
